Rev. Thomas Bennington Barlow

The Rev. Thomas Bennington Barlow was born in New York City on  11 March 1864, the son of James Bennington and Caroline (Foster) Barlow. He received his Bachelor's degree in 1889, was ordained to the priesthood in 1894 by Bishop Seymour. He married Marie Dubois. He served as rector of St. Paul's La Porte from 1895 to 1899. He moved from there to Butler, Pennsylvania, where he served in 1900. He died in Niles, Ohio, on 24 September 1928.
